
在Excel中将数据下调一行有多种方法:使用插入行功能、剪切和粘贴、使用填充手柄。下面我们将详细介绍使用插入行功能的步骤。这是最简单且最常用的方法之一,因为它能确保数据不会被覆盖或丢失。首先,选择需要下调数据的行,右键点击选择“插入”,然后数据会自动下调一行。
一、使用插入行功能
使用插入行功能是最直接的方式来将数据下调一行。以下是详细步骤:
-
选择需要下调的行:首先,选择你希望下调数据的整行。你可以点击行号来选择整个行。
-
插入新行:右键点击选择的行,然后从菜单中选择“插入”。Excel将会在你选择的行上方插入一新行,原来的数据会自动下调一行。
插入行功能的优势
插入行功能的最大优势在于它的简单和直观。你只需要几步就可以完成操作,且不需要担心数据被覆盖。此外,这个方法适用于几乎所有的Excel版本。
二、使用剪切和粘贴
另一种常用的方法是使用剪切和粘贴功能。这个方法适合需要移动整块数据的情况。
- 选择数据区域:首先,选择你需要下调的数据区域。
- 剪切数据:按下Ctrl + X快捷键或右键点击选择“剪切”。
- 选择目标位置:选择你希望下调数据的目标位置,即下调一行后新的位置。
- 粘贴数据:按下Ctrl + V快捷键或右键点击选择“粘贴”。
剪切和粘贴的灵活性
使用剪切和粘贴可以让你更灵活地移动数据,特别是在需要重新排列多个数据块时非常有用。然而,这个方法需要确保目标位置没有其他重要数据,否则可能会导致数据覆盖。
三、使用填充手柄
填充手柄是Excel中一个强大的工具,不仅可以用来快速填充数据,还可以用于移动数据。
- 选择数据:首先,选择你需要下调的数据区域。
- 使用填充手柄:将鼠标移到选择区域的右下角,当光标变成十字形时,按住鼠标左键并向下拖动一行。
- 释放鼠标:释放鼠标左键,数据会自动下调一行。
填充手柄的便捷性
填充手柄的便捷性在于它能够快速移动数据,而不需要使用剪切和粘贴的多个步骤。对于需要频繁调整数据的用户来说,这是一个非常实用的方法。
四、使用VBA宏
对于高级用户或需要批量处理数据的情况,可以使用VBA宏来自动化这一过程。
- 打开VBA编辑器:按下Alt + F11键打开VBA编辑器。
- 插入模块:在VBA编辑器中,插入一个新的模块。
- 编写宏代码:在模块中输入以下代码:
Sub 下调一行()
Dim rng As Range
Set rng = Selection
rng.Offset(1, 0).Value = rng.Value
rng.ClearContents
End Sub
- 运行宏:返回Excel,选择你需要下调的数据,然后按下Alt + F8键,选择“下调一行”宏并运行。
VBA宏的自动化优势
使用VBA宏可以大幅提高工作效率,特别是对于需要重复大量相同操作的情况。不过,编写和调试宏需要一定的编程基础,因此适合有一定Excel基础的用户。
五、使用Power Query
Power Query是Excel中的一项强大功能,特别适用于数据处理和清洗。通过Power Query,你可以轻松实现数据的下调操作。
- 加载数据到Power Query:首先,选择你的数据区域,然后点击“数据”选项卡,选择“从表格/范围”加载数据到Power Query编辑器。
- 添加索引列:在Power Query编辑器中,选择“添加列”选项卡,然后选择“索引列”。
- 排序数据:根据索引列对数据进行排序,然后将数据加载回Excel。
Power Query的强大功能
Power Query不仅可以下调数据,还可以进行各种复杂的数据处理和清洗操作。对于需要处理大量数据的用户来说,学习使用Power Query将会大大提高工作效率。
六、使用公式
在一些特定情况下,你可以使用Excel公式来实现数据的下调。常用的公式有OFFSET函数和INDEX函数。
- OFFSET函数:你可以使用OFFSET函数来引用数据区域,并将其下调一行。
=OFFSET(A1, 1, 0)
- INDEX函数:你也可以使用INDEX函数来实现类似的效果。
=INDEX(A:A, ROW(A1) + 1)
公式的灵活性
使用公式的优势在于它的灵活性和可扩展性。你可以根据需要自定义各种复杂的数据处理逻辑。不过,使用公式需要对Excel函数有一定的了解。
七、使用Excel的移动功能
Excel还提供了一个直接移动数据的功能,这个功能适用于简单的数据移动需求。
- 选择数据:首先,选择你需要下调的数据区域。
- 移动数据:将光标移到选择区域的边框,当光标变成四向箭头时,按住Shift键并拖动数据到目标位置。
移动功能的简单易用
这种方法非常简单,适用于需要快速移动小块数据的情况。不过,这个方法不适合处理大规模数据移动,因为容易发生误操作。
八、总结
在Excel中将数据下调一行的方法有很多,每种方法都有其特定的优势和适用场景。插入行功能简单直观,剪切和粘贴灵活多变,填充手柄快捷方便,VBA宏适合批量处理,Power Query强大专业,公式灵活可扩展,移动功能简单易用。根据你的具体需求和Excel使用水平,选择最合适的方法将帮助你更高效地完成数据处理任务。
相关问答FAQs:
Q: 如何在Excel中将数据下移一行?
A: 在Excel中将数据下移一行的方法有两种。一种是通过剪切粘贴功能,另一种是使用插入行功能。
Q: 如何使用剪切粘贴功能将数据下移一行?
A: 首先,选择要下移的数据范围,然后右键点击选中的数据,选择“剪切”或按下Ctrl + X。接下来,在要下移的位置右键点击,选择“粘贴”或按下Ctrl + V。这样,选中的数据就会被下移一行。
Q: 如何使用插入行功能将数据下移一行?
A: 首先,选择要下移的数据范围,然后右键点击选中的数据,选择“插入”。接下来,会在选中数据的上方插入一行空白行,原来的数据会下移一行。您可以在插入的空白行中输入新的数据,或者将原来的数据复制到插入的空白行中。这样,数据就会成功下移一行。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4852588